Text

(a)If an owner creates a security interest in a vehicle, the provisions of this section apply.
(b)The owner immediately shall execute the application in the space provided for this purpose on the certificate of title or on the separate form that the Administration otherwise requires, naming the secured party on the certificate of title and showing the name and address of the secured party, the amount of the security interest, and the date of his security agreement.
(c)The owner immediately shall deliver the certificate of title and application to the Administration.
